I'm new to both Python and web2py and am having difficulty coding a
web2py radio form where each input field displays a name and an
image. One (and only one) of these images should be set as the user's
default image. I'm having trouble figuring out how to do this in
web2py. I was able to produce the dict and then loop through to list
them accordingly:
CONTROLLER:
@auth.requires_login()
def show_cards():
records = db((db.card.owner == session.auth.user.id) |
(db.card.is_active == True)).select()
user = db(db.auth_user.id == session.auth.user.id).select()
return dict(records=records,user=user)
VIEW (show_cards.html):
{{for record in records:}} <input type='radio' name='mylist'
_value="{{=record.id}}"> <img src="{{=URL('download',
args=record.image)}}"/><br> {{pass}}
MODEL:
db.define_table('auth_user',
Field('id','id'),
Field('username', type='string',
label=T('Username')),
Field('password', type='password',
readable=False,
label=T('Password')),
Field('default_card', 'reference card')
db.define_table('card',
Field('id','id'),
Field('image', 'upload',
uploadfield='image_file',label=T('Image')),
Field('image_file', 'blob'),
Field('nick',label=T('Nickname')),
Field('owner', db.auth_user),
Field('is_active','boolean',default=False,
label=T('Active')),
The problem now is, I have no idea how to structure the view so that
"checked=checked" is printed if the card value is equal to the owner's
default value. I know it's going to involve a nested "if" clause, but
I'm not sure how to do this in a view. Something like: "{{if record.id
== user.auth_user.default_card: print 'checked="checked''}}" How
should I include this in the code? I've not yet seen how to format
nested logic in a view.
